Added support for alternate ModNPC texturesįirst of all, sorry for how long it took to update to 1.3.2.1 I've had frustratingly little free time for the entire week.Īnyways, this update brings the much-awaited biome hooks! It should now be fully possible to create your own biomes, ranging from small things such as granite to more large-scale things such as the corruption.
